First remove the black cover that goes over the ignition system. Once you get that remove, you'll see what holds it in place. Just a thought since I've never taken one off before.
It's not hard to replace. Once you get the housing off of the stearing column it's like 2 screws irrc.
and
Mine was $70 but I think that's because I couldn't find a used one.
